POETS
An acronym I discovered in the new Ian Rankin (Naming of the Dead). POETS = Piss Off Early, Tomorrow’s Saturday. Seemed apropos to the moment, though I have no inclination to POE at the moment.

Gonna get my name on the cover…
I have a standing joke that my pseudonym is “and others.” This comes from the fact that, of all the anthologies that have published my stories, none have put my name on the cover.
